Class TreeDataProvider<T>
java.lang.Object
com.vaadin.flow.data.provider.AbstractDataProvider<T,F>
com.vaadin.flow.data.provider.hierarchy.AbstractHierarchicalDataProvider<T,SerializablePredicate<T>>
com.vaadin.flow.data.provider.hierarchy.TreeDataProvider<T>
- Type Parameters:
T- data type
- All Implemented Interfaces:
ConfigurableFilterDataProvider<T,,SerializablePredicate<T>, SerializablePredicate<T>> DataProvider<T,,SerializablePredicate<T>> HierarchicalDataProvider<T,,SerializablePredicate<T>> InMemoryDataProvider<T>,Serializable
public class TreeDataProvider<T>
extends AbstractHierarchicalDataProvider<T,SerializablePredicate<T>>
implements InMemoryDataProvider<T>
An in-memory data provider for listing components that display hierarchical
data. Uses an instance of
TreeData as its source of data.- Since:

setSortComparator
Description copied from interface:InMemoryDataProviderSets the comparator to use as the default sorting for this data provider. This overrides the sorting set by any other method that manipulates the default sorting of this data provider.The default sorting is used if the query defines no sorting. The default sorting is also used to determine the ordering of items that are considered equal by the sorting defined in the query.
